THE WHITE ROMAN GOOSE AS A HOST FOR INFECTION AND VIRAL SHEDDING OF MUSCOVY DUCK PARVOVIRUS

Waterfowl parvoviruses are divided into two groups: the goose parvovirus (GPV) group and the Muscovy duck parvovirus (MDPV) group. Previous study shows that GPV causes the disease in both geese and Muscovy ducks whereas MDPV causes the disease only inducks but not in geese. However, the possibility remains that MDPV might cause asymptomatic infection in geese. In this study, the white Roman geese were experimentally inoculated with MDPV. Polymerase chain reaction (PCR) analysis showed that the geeseinoculated with MDPV shed virus from cloaca from one to four weeks post-inoculation. Western blot analysis showed that these geese also produced antibodies against MDPV from three weeks post-inoculation. In addition, the presence of MDPV in field samples collected from geese was confirmed by PCR and sequencing analysis. Taken together, these results indicated that the goose is a host for infection and viral shedding of MDPV. This finding is important for the control of MDPV infection in the field.
